I liked AA's too, it gave you something to work on after you maxed your level, and it did make smilar characters different. The AA exp was to me extreme, it should off been made easier, it became a grind to get AA's, maybe make AA's easier to get. Shared Bank slots is something that is needed on this server, it doesnt really mess with the game other than less risk to moving gear around.

Traveling by the Nexus didnt speed up traveling, it just gave players another option, the 15 min delay was fine, especially if you couldnt find a druid in the old zones. Yeah, the Stone portals/books is what eliminated wait time, you could go from one end of the world to the other quickly. I have no problme with mounts, maybe you can fix somethings, but meh.Luclin had many great things, new unique zones The Grey, SSereza Temple. New Gear available thru tradeskills.

The problem that is going to pop up evertime is after a while the population is going to move to the new zones, especially if you add big worlds like Velious and Luclin. Old world and Kunark are going to be used for the high level zones only. How to fix this would be job one if i was a dev, before anything is released, i would try and keep the old zones interesting if only as places to start, maybe increase XP gain, or force new players to start in the old world, and make Velious/Luclin 46+ level worlds.
